Teni Expresses Basketball Passion in “No Days Off” Music Video

Posted on

One of the outstanding Afrobeats voices of the current generation, Teni the Entertainer, has dropped the official music video for her hit No Days Off. Released on Thursday, July 13th, the video is directed by  compatriot and Afrobeats artist Cruel Santino.

Set in Lagos, London and Los Angeles, the new video captures Teni across the three major cities.  From getting overexcited with her crew in Lagos, raving in a corner ship and the metro in London to appearing on the famous Kobe Bryant basketball court in Los Angeles, the video subsumes different subcultures which the singer had contact with while recording the song earlier in the year.

Reacting to the inspiration, Teni noted: “I also met some incredible young creative and passionate women from TikTokers to models doing what they love and they really don’t care what anyone thinks but they are also having fun with it and that’s what ‘No Days Off’ means. You work hard, you focus on you along with a supportive system around you and have fun while doing it

 

Initially released on May 12th, the song was written to celebrate Teni’s passion for basketball and her favourite player Kobe Bryant. The song trended on Twitter, and it fared well on streaming platforms, including Spotify and Apple Music.  

Bouncing off the success of last year’s MAITAMA (Going) which fetaures Mayorkun, Ch’cco and late Costa Titch, Teni’s latest single demonstrates again her dynamic style and  melodic prowess.
